- Language
- Tiếng Việt
Bên cạnh CodeIgniter framework được đánh giá là dễ tiếp cận và cũng rất được ưa chuộng thì PHP còn có nhiều framework khác cũng rất phổ biến và một trong số đó là Zend Framework. Khác với CodeIgniter framework, Zend Framework được viết hoàn toàn theo hướng đối tượng (OOP) trên mô hình thiết kế MVC với nhiều gói thư viện đáp ứng gần như tất cả các yêu cầu phát triển ứng dụng web hay các dịch vụ web.
Trong loạt bài hướng dẫn này tôi sẽ giới thiệu, hướng dẫn các bạn tìm hiểu về các thành phần chính của Zend Framework. Phiên bản hiện tại là phiên bản 3.x nhưng chưa hoàn thiện, tuy nhiên tôi vẫn sẽ hướng dẫn các bạn dựa trên phiên bản 3.x này. Các thành phần của Zend Framework phiên bản 3.x với 2.x không có nhiều khác biệt nên nếu các bạn đã nắm bắt được các vấn đề tôi trình bày tại loạt bài này thì các bạn hoàn toàn có thể áp dụng được các kiến thức đó với phiên bản 2.x đang được sử dụng rất phổ biến hiện nay.
Những nội dung tôi sẽ hướng dẫn các bạn bao gồm:
Trong loạt bài hướng dẫn này tôi sẽ giới thiệu, hướng dẫn các bạn tìm hiểu về các thành phần chính của Zend Framework. Phiên bản hiện tại là phiên bản 3.x nhưng chưa hoàn thiện, tuy nhiên tôi vẫn sẽ hướng dẫn các bạn dựa trên phiên bản 3.x này. Các thành phần của Zend Framework phiên bản 3.x với 2.x không có nhiều khác biệt nên nếu các bạn đã nắm bắt được các vấn đề tôi trình bày tại loạt bài này thì các bạn hoàn toàn có thể áp dụng được các kiến thức đó với phiên bản 2.x đang được sử dụng rất phổ biến hiện nay.
Những nội dung tôi sẽ hướng dẫn các bạn bao gồm:
- Cài đặt và cấu hình.
- Service Manager.
- Event Manager.
- Module Manager.
- Controller.
- Routing.
- View.
- Layout.
- Làm việc với cơ sở dữ liệu.
- Form và ràng buộc dữ liệu.
- Session.
- Chứng thực.
- Phân quyền.
- Định dạng quốc tế, đa ngôn ngữ.
- Các thành phần khác.